Besides being easy to make, this dish tastes great. The flavors meld together beautifully - the fresh herbs and balsamic vinegar brighten and enhance the flavors of the shrimp and beans. Use a good extra virgin olive oil and you won't be disappointed. I served this dish as a main course for dinner, adding a vegetable and bread to soak up the wonderful juices. This was a really quick, and flavorful, light summer dish. I must admit that I did significantly reduce the olive oil. For additional zip, I served it over arugula for added color and flavor.
